A 25-year-old man has been charged after allegedly leading police on a pursuit that ended in Coodanup.
Police say a silver Mazda CX8 was stolen during a home burglary in North Fremantle between 9.20pm on Saturday and 7.15am on Sunday.
Around 11.30am on Sunday, the car was spotted by police in Mt Pleasant.
Officers tried to stop the vehicle but the driver allegedly sped off, leading them on a chase through Fremantle, Cannington, Armadale and Mandurah police districts.
A tyre deflation device was then successfully deployed as the Mazda travelled northbound on the Forrest Highway.
It eventually came to a stop on Streerforth Drive in Coodanup.
A 25-year-old Wickepin man was arrested and has been charged with a string of driving and stealing offences.
He appeared in the Perth Magistrates Court today and was remanded in custody to reappear on February 26.
